    I hate to admit it, but I really like my Garmin Forerunner Music. I get notifications on it for text messages, incoming calls, and fire dept calls. No emails or other BS. GPS works great for tracking runs and I can Bluetooth music from it to my headphones so I don’t have to take my phone on runs. If Im lazy and don’t run with GPS I can go around 10 days before charging.
